Lough named assistant captain of West Division All-Star Team

March 1, 2007 - National Lacrosse League (NLL)
Arizona Sting News Release


GLENDALE, AZ --- The National Lacrosse League announced today that Arizona Sting defenseman Peter Lough has been named Assistant Captain of the 2007 West Division All-Star Team. Calgary's Tracy Kelusky will also serve as an assistant, while Colorado's Gavin Prout has been named Captain of the team. Buffalo's John Tavares, the NLL's all-time leading scorer, will captain the East Division All-Stars, with Chicago's Cam Woods and Rochester's Shawn Williams set to serve as his assistants.

Last year Peter Lough served as Team Captain on the West Division All-Star Team, leading the elite squad to a 14-13 win over the East at the Air Canada Centre in Toronto. In 2005, he dished out a team-high four assists in a losing effort as the West fell to the East by a score of 11-10 at the Pengrowth Saddledome in Calgary. This season's All-Star Game is scheduled to take place at the Rose Garden in Portland on Saturday, March 10. The match will be shown on tape delay the following day, Sunday March 11, on VERSUS at 12:30am Arizona time.

Currently ranked sixth in the NLL in both face-off wins (79) and penalty minutes (36), Lough is Arizona's all-time leader in loose balls with 345. The 32-year old native of Vancouver, British Columbia has registered 88GP-39G-56A-95P-587LB thus far in his career as a member of the Montreal Express, Columbus Landsharks, and Arizona Sting.
